Make necessary changes to support nvgpu on kernel-3.10
This includes below changes
- PROBE_PREFER_ASYNCHRONOUS is defined only for K3.10
- Fence handling and struct sync_fence is different between
K3.10 and K3.18
- variable status in struct sync_fence is atomic on K3.18
whereas it is int on K3.10
- if SOC == T132, set soc_name = "tegra13x"
- ioremap_cache() is not defined on K3.10 ARM versions,
hence use ioremap_cached()

get_unused_fd() is deprecated on kernel-4.4,
but get_unused_fd_flags() is supported on both
kernel-4.4 and previous versions
hence remove use of get_unused_fd() and use
get_unused_fd_flags()

Move nvhost out of the common Linux repo and into its own git repo. By
doing this, the same nvhost driver can work on different Linux kernel
versions.
Previously android/sync.h was referenced relative to
kernel/drivers/video/tegra/host. However, host moved to a completely
different part of the tree. Instead, reference it relative to kernel/include.

A race condition existed in gk20a_channel_semaphore_wait_fd().
In some instances the semaphore underlying the sync_fence being
waited on would have already signaled. This would cause the
subsequent sync_fence_wait_async() call to return 1 and do
nothing. Normally, the sync_fence_wait_async() call would
release the newly created semaphore but in the above case that
would not happen and hang any channel waiting on that semaphore.
To fix this problem if sync_fence_wait_async() returns 1
immediately release the newly created semaphore.

Currently, we create sync_fence (from nvhost_sync_create_fence())
for every submit
But not all submits request for a sync_fence.
Also, nvhost_sync_create_fence() API takes about 1/3rd of the total
submit path.
Hence to optimize, we can allocate sync_fence
only when user explicitly asks for it using
(NVGPU_SUBMIT_GPFIFO_FLAGS_FENCE_GET &&
NVGPU_SUBMIT_GPFIFO_FLAGS_SYNC_FENCE)
Also, in CDE path from gk20a_prepare_compressible_read(),
we reuse existing fence stored in "state" and that can
result into not returning sync_fence_fd when user asked
for it
Hence, force allocation of sync_fence when job submission
comes from CDE path

When moving compression state tracking and compbit management ops to
kernel, we need to attach a fence to dma-buf metadata, along with the
compbit state.
To make in-kernel fence management easier, introduce a new gk20a_fence
abstraction. A gk20a_fence may be backed by a semaphore or a syncpoint
(id, value) pair. If the kernel is configured with CONFIG_SYNC, it will
also contain a sync_fence. The gk20a_fence can easily be converted back
to a syncpoint (id, value) parir or sync FD when we need to return it to
user space.
Change gk20a_submit_channel_gpfifo to return a gk20a_fence instead of
nvhost_fence. This is to facilitate work submission initiated from
kernel.
